Breakdown Of iPro Academy

Each of the 17 courses in the iPro Academy eCommerce training has its training videos and other information eCom Challenge (also known as the 21 Day eCommerce Challenge) is another one of Fred’s training that I’ll look at.

All in all, you’ll get over 80+ hours of training with iPro Academy.

Zero Up

Zero Up

Zero up is more than just a dropshipping course; it’s a dropshipping course on steroids.

Along with learning all the nuts and bolts in the dropshipping world, you also get access to proprietary software that you can use to set up your Shopify store. To summarize, Zero Up shows you how to create and launch an eCommerce business starting from scratch by utilizing the 5-step Software System that Fred Lam created for himself.

This includes:

  1. A total of 75 hours of training videos
  2. Automation Tool for eCommerce
  3. The Zero Up Weekly Bootcamp
  4. Access to a Private Facebook Community
  5. Bonus Training Modules
  6. Bonus Tools: Zero Up POD, Zero Up Jewels, Pixel Bay

Altogether, the course has a total of 7 Modules containing 75 different lessons. The total length of the course is over 45 hours when you include the Bonus trainings (the main course is about 16 hours)

The one-time price of this course, when purchased separately, is $1,497 or $597 for three monthly payments.

eCompreneur

eCompreneur

The eCompreneur course teaches you all you need to know about starting an eCommerce company, the items you should offer, and what to do after your first sale.

The three cornerstones of the course are:

AUTOMATION: Starting an eCommerce store is relatively simple, but keeping it running smoothly without any issues can be a headache, with lots of stressful days. Using automation can help save you time, thus being able to make more sales.

TRAFFIC: Fred takes you by the hand and shows you multiple advertising platforms that you can use to generate more sales for your store.

ANALYZING DATA: Advertising costs money, and the best way to lower your costs is to know where your money is best spent. To do this, you need to be able to analyze your advertising data to increase your sales and find secret opportunities to grow your business.

Included in eCompreneur:

  • 2 Training Modules
  • 17 Training Videos
  • Coaching session with Fred Lam (12 weeks)
  • Course Length: 3 hours, 4 minutes
  • Course Price: $49 One-time payment

Disclaimer: This is an introductory course covering only the basics. Seasoned veterans may not find it beneficial.

Is iPro Academy Really Worth The Money?

Is It Worth it

This question is really a double-edged sword. On one hand, if you opt to buy all the courses separately, then the total costs of the iPro Academy courses could end up costing you nearly $7,000. When you also factor in that some of the courses are really just introductions to the subject matter at hand, then it probably wouldn’t be a good idea to buy the courses individually.

But on the other hand, when you look at the 21 Day eCom Challenge (which lights a fire under your ass) and other courses like:

  • Bing Ads Playbook
  • Ecom Studio
  • Coding For Profit

You get a chance to peek behind the curtain and see ALL the inner workings of a successful eCommerce Business.

My Final Thoughts

My Final Thoughts

When you take a really good look at what you get in the course, I’d have to say that you certainly get quite a bit for your money.

The only thing that gets me about iPro Academy is that Fred doesn’t really go into showing you how to start your own business. Instead, he gives you a specific business template to follow that centers around his products.

Now, this may sound like it takes a lot of the guesswork out of the process, but the problem is that anyone else who purchases the course will have the same template (with the same products) competing against you.

I do like the fact that they offer an exam in the course to certify that you have taken the course. Now, if you are working for yourself, then I can see that it would be a nice thing to have in your closet, but if you’re gonna try to get a job somewhere, I doubt if it will carry much weight.

When you watch some of the videos in the course, the coach will stand in front of a whiteboard like it’s a lecture, but they are only presenting theory.

For the most part, the course content is pretty good, just not as thorough as one should be especially given the other course available.

Do I Have Enough Capital?

Yep, this is quite possibly the biggest reason why eCommerce businesses fail.

eCommerce businesses require a huge upfront cost. In most cases, I’m talking at least $10,000, and that’s just for inventory…not including marketing or shipping.

Beyond that, most courses that teach you will also cost a couple of thousand dollars.

To be frank, not many people will be able to front all that dough.

I’m sorry if you weren’t expecting all those upfront costs, but that’s the reality. Gone are the days of starting a profitable eCom business with $500.

Did I Get Involved With eCommerce At The Wrong Time?

eCommerce requires a lot of research. You want to make sure that you pick the right product to buy and start selling.

Unfortunately, sometimes you can have the right product but sell it at the wrong time.

When this happens, the sales won’t be coming through, and you’ll have lots of inventory left over that you’ll have to either keep…or sell at a loss.

Most often, people sell at a loss to just move on. At least, that’s what the big retailers do…

If you’re just getting started, a mistake like this could be what cripples your whole operation!

And that’s the reality for most people.

They take everything they have and throw it all into one product.

When it doesn’t hit, they sell for a loss and exit the business altogether.
